The Passive House vs the Net Zero House

1 Comment 22 June 2011

One shouldn’t think in terms of the Passive House versus the Net Zero house. Passive House defines an approach to construction and an energy certification standard. Net Zero is simply another name for buildings whose net annual energy use from fossil sources is zero or less.
